Draw an isosceles triangle with each of equal sides of length 3 cm and the angle between them as 45°.

The steps are as follows:

1. Draw a line AB of side 3 cm


2. Construct 45° at point B and draw a straight line through it. 45° angled line can be constructed by taking same distance from B towards A [X] and towards the 90° [Y] line. Then cut the arc from the two points.


3. From point B cut an arc at 45° line of length 3 cm.


4. The point where arc intersect with 90° line is the third point of triangle, C.


5. Join AC to complete the triangle.
